<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"http://bugs.gentoo.org/bugzilla.dtd">

<bugzilla version="2.22.7"
          urlbase="http://bugs.gentoo.org/"
          maintainer="bugzilla@gentoo.org"
>

    <bug>
          <bug_id>65996</bug_id>
          
          <creation_ts>2004-10-01 00:54 0000</creation_ts>
          <short_desc>Incorrect dependencies in gnome-media 2.8.0</short_desc>
          <delta_ts>2004-10-08 15:15:28 0000</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>Gentoo Linux</product>
          <component>Ebuilds</component>
          <version>unspecified</version>
          <rep_platform>x86</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          
          <priority>P2</priority>
          <bug_severity>norm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          <blocked>64135</blocked>
          
          <everconfirmed>1</everconfirmed>
          <reporter>trippie@gmail.com</reporter>
          <assigned_to>gnome@gentoo.org</assigned_to>
          

      

      
          <long_desc isprivate="0">
            <who>trippie@gmail.com</who>
            <bug_when>2004-10-01 00:54:03 0000</bug_when>
            <thetext>the ebuild gnome-media-2.8.0 lists the following dependencies:
        &gt;=media-libs/gstreamer-0.8
        &gt;=media-libs/gst-plugins-0.8
        oggvorbis? ( &gt;=media-plugins/gst-plugins-vorbis-0.8
                &gt;=media-plugins/gst-plugins-ogg-0.8 )
        mad? ( &gt;=media-plugins/gst-plugins-mad-0.8 )&quot;

according to the configure.in it looks for a more specific version. At least version 0.8.2 or higher. It has a fallback to version 0.7. But the build would fail on a machine with version 0.8.0 or 0.8.1 without a previously installed version 0.7.

I suggest to update the dependencies to
        &gt;=media-libs/gstreamer-0.8.2
        &gt;=media-libs/gst-plugins-0.8.2
        oggvorbis? ( &gt;=media-plugins/gst-plugins-vorbis-0.8.2
                &gt;=media-plugins/gst-plugins-ogg-0.8.2 )
        mad? ( &gt;=media-plugins/gst-plugins-mad-0.8.2 )&quot;




Reproducible: Always
Steps to Reproduce:
1. ACCEPT_KEYWORDS=&quot;~x86&quot; emerge gnome-media 
2.
3.

Actual Results:  
failed during compilation of gnome-media

Expected Results:  
correct compile and depency tracking

Portage 2.0.50-r11 (default-x86-2004.0, gcc-3.3.3, glibc-2.3.3.20040420-r0,
2.6.6-rc1)
=================================================================
System uname: 2.6.6-rc1 i686 Pentium II (Deschutes)
Gentoo Base System version 1.4.16
Autoconf: sys-devel/autoconf-2.59-r3
Automake: sys-devel/automake-1.8.3
ACCEPT_KEYWORDS=&quot;x86&quot;
AUTOCLEAN=&quot;yes&quot;
CFLAGS=&quot;-O2 -mcpu=i686 -fomit-frame-pointer&quot;
CHOST=&quot;i386-pc-linux-gnu&quot;
COMPILER=&quot;&quot;
CONFIG_PROTECT=&quot;/etc /usr/X11R6/lib/X11/xkb /usr/kde/2/share/config
/usr/kde/3.2/share/config /usr/kde/3/share/config /usr/lib/mozilla/defaults/pref
/usr/share/config /var/qmail/control&quot;
CONFIG_PROTECT_MASK=&quot;/etc/gconf /etc/terminfo /etc/env.d&quot;
CXXFLAGS=&quot;-O2 -mcpu=i686 -fomit-frame-pointer&quot;
DISTDIR=&quot;/usr/portage/distfiles&quot;
FEATURES=&quot;autoaddcvs ccache sandbox&quot;
GENTOO_MIRRORS=&quot;ftp:///ftp-stud.fht-esslingen.de/pub/Mirrors/gentoo/
ftp://mirror.nutsmaas.nl/gentoo/ http://ftp.snt.utwente.nl/pub/os/linux/gentoo
ftp://ftp.belnet.be/mirror/rsync.gentoo.org/gentoo/
ftp://ftp.tiscali.nl/pub/mirror/gentoo&quot;
MAKEOPTS=&quot;-j2&quot;
PKGDIR=&quot;/usr/portage/packages&quot;
PORTAGE_TMPDIR=&quot;/var/tmp&quot;
PORTDIR=&quot;/usr/portage&quot;
PORTDIR_OVERLAY=&quot;&quot;
SYNC=&quot;rsync://rsync.gentoo.org/gentoo-portage&quot;
USE=&quot;X alsa apm arts avi berkdb bitmap-fonts crypt cups emacs encode esd
foomaticdb gdbm gif gnome gpm gstreamer gtk gtk2 imlib ipv6 jpeg ldap libg++
libwww mad matrox mikmod motif mozilla mpeg ncurses nls oggvorbis opengl oss pam
pdflib perl png python qt quicktime readline sdl slang spell ssl svga tcpd
truetype x86 xml2 xmms xprint xv zlib&quot;</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>joem@gentoo.org</who>
            <bug_when>2004-10-01 01:02:18 0000</bug_when>
            <thetext>aye so it is
GST_REQ=0.8.2</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>fschricker@web.de</who>
            <bug_when>2004-10-01 07:11:16 0000</bug_when>
            <thetext>Created an attachment (id=40859)
gnome-media-2.8.0-r1 with corrected gst*
</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>foser@gentoo.org</who>
            <bug_when>2004-10-08 15:15:15 0000</bug_when>
            <thetext>silly mistakes

fixed, thanks</thetext>
          </long_desc>
          <long_desc isprivate="0">
            <who>foser@gentoo.org</who>
            <bug_when>2004-10-08 15:15:28 0000</bug_when>
            <thetext>fixed duh</thetext>
          </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="0"
              isprivate="0"
          >
            <attachid>40859</attachid>
            <date>2004-10-01 07:11 0000</date>
            <desc>gnome-media-2.8.0-r1 with corrected gst*</desc>
            <filename>gnome-media-2.8.0-r1.ebuild</filename>
            <type>text/plain</type>
            <data encoding="base64">IyBDb3B5cmlnaHQgMTk5OS0yMDA0IEdlbnRvbyBGb3VuZGF0aW9uCiMgRGlzdHJpYnV0ZWQgdW5k
ZXIgdGhlIHRlcm1zIG9mIHRoZSBHTlUgR2VuZXJhbCBQdWJsaWMgTGljZW5zZSB2MgojICRIZWFk
ZXI6IC92YXIvY3Zzcm9vdC9nZW50b28teDg2L2dub21lLWV4dHJhL2dub21lLW1lZGlhL2dub21l
LW1lZGlhLTIuOC4wLmVidWlsZCx2IDEuMSAyMDA0LzA5LzE3IDIyOjUzOjEzIGZvc2VyIEV4cCAk
Cgppbmhlcml0IGdub21lMgoKREVTQ1JJUFRJT049Ik11bHRpbWVkaWEgcmVsYXRlZCBwcm9ncmFt
cyBmb3IgdGhlIEdub21lMiBkZXNrdG9wIgpIT01FUEFHRT0iaHR0cDovL3d3dy5wcmV0dHlwZW9w
bGUub3JnL35pYWluL2dub21lLW1lZGlhLyIKCklVU0U9Im9nZ3ZvcmJpcyBtYWQiCkxJQ0VOU0U9
IkdQTC0yIEZETC0xLjEiClNMT1Q9IjIiCktFWVdPUkRTPSJ4ODYgfnBwYyB+c3BhcmMgfmFtZDY0
IH5hbHBoYSB+aHBwYSB+aWE2NCB+bWlwcyIKClJERVBFTkQ9Ij49ZGV2LWxpYnMvZ2xpYi0yCgk+
PXgxMS1saWJzL2d0aystMi4zLjEKCT49Z25vbWUtYmFzZS9saWJnbm9tZXVpLTIKCT49Z25vbWUt
YmFzZS9nY29uZi0xLjIuMQoJPj1nbm9tZS1iYXNlL2dub21lLWRlc2t0b3AtMgoJPj1nbm9tZS1i
YXNlL2dub21lLXZmcy0yCglkZXYtbGlicy9saWJ4bWwyCgk+PWdub21lLWJhc2Uvb3JiaXQtMi40
LjEKCT49Z25vbWUtYmFzZS9saWJib25vYm8tMgoJPj1nbm9tZS1iYXNlL2dhaWwtMC4wLjMKCT49
bWVkaWEtc291bmQvZXNvdW5kLTAuMi4yMwoJPj1tZWRpYS1saWJzL2dzdHJlYW1lci0wLjguMgoJ
Pj1tZWRpYS1saWJzL2dzdC1wbHVnaW5zLTAuOC4yCglvZ2d2b3JiaXM/ICggPj1tZWRpYS1wbHVn
aW5zL2dzdC1wbHVnaW5zLXZvcmJpcy0wLjguMgoJCT49bWVkaWEtcGx1Z2lucy9nc3QtcGx1Z2lu
cy1vZ2ctMC44LjIgKQoJbWFkPyAoID49bWVkaWEtcGx1Z2lucy9nc3QtcGx1Z2lucy1tYWQtMC44
LjIgKSIKCkRFUEVORD0iJHtSREVQRU5EfQoJPj1kZXYtdXRpbC9wa2djb25maWctMC4xMi4wCgk+
PWFwcC10ZXh0L3Njcm9sbGtlZXBlci0wLjMuMTEKCT49ZGV2LXV0aWwvaW50bHRvb2wtMC4yOSIK
CkRPQ1M9IkFVVEhPUlMgQ09QWUlORyogQ2hhbmdlTG9nIElOU1RBTEwgTkVXUyBSRUFETUUgVE9E
TyIKClVTRV9ERVNURElSPSIxIgo=
</data>        

          </attachment>
    </bug>

</bugzilla>